- Arden McArthurOct 17, 2025 · 8 months agoOne key factor to consider when choosing between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X is the storage capacity. The Ledger Nano S Plus has a storage capacity of 4 to 6 apps, while the Ledger Nano X can store up to 100 apps. If you have a large portfolio with multiple cryptocurrencies, the Ledger Nano X might be a better choice to accommodate all your apps. However, if you only hold a few cryptocurrencies, the storage capacity of the Ledger Nano S Plus should be sufficient. Another important factor to consider is the connectivity options. The Ledger Nano S Plus connects to your device via USB, while the Ledger Nano X offers both USB and Bluetooth connectivity. If you prefer the convenience of wireless connectivity, the Ledger Nano X would be the preferred choice. Additionally, the Ledger Nano X features a larger screen compared to the Ledger Nano S Plus. This can be beneficial for better visibility and ease of use, especially when verifying transactions or managing your portfolio on the device. In summary, the key factors to consider when choosing between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X are storage capacity, connectivity options, and screen size. Assessing your specific needs and preferences will help determine which device is the best fit for managing your cryptocurrency portfolio.
- Rodriguez JenkinsJul 11, 2025 · a year agoWhen deciding between the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X, it's important to consider the price. The Ledger Nano X is generally priced higher than the Ledger Nano S Plus due to its additional features such as increased storage capacity and Bluetooth connectivity. If budget is a concern, the Ledger Nano S Plus might be a more cost-effective option. Another factor to consider is the level of security provided by each device. Both the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X offer robust security features, including secure chip technology and PIN code protection. However, the Ledger Nano X has an additional layer of security with its Bluetooth connection, which can be disabled if not needed. Furthermore, it's worth considering the portability of the devices. The Ledger Nano S Plus is compact and easily fits in a pocket or wallet, making it convenient for on-the-go use. On the other hand, the Ledger Nano X is slightly larger and may be less portable. In conclusion, the key factors to consider when choosing between the Ledger Nano S Plus and Ledger Nano X are price, security, and portability. Evaluating these factors based on your individual needs and preferences will help you make an informed decision.
